Key Takeaways
No, the Nvidia GeForce GTX 1080 Ti has been discontinued and is no longer being sold as a new product by retailers. However, it may still be available through third-party sellers or in the used market.

Performance And Use Cases For 1080Ti In Today’S Gaming And Workstation Environments

The 1080ti remains a powerhouse in both gaming and workstation environments, delivering exceptional performance that still holds its own in today’s rapidly evolving tech landscape. In terms of gaming, the 1080ti continues to provide high frame rates and smooth gameplay across a wide range of titles, even in 1440p and 4K resolutions. Its 11GB of GDDR5X memory and 3584 CUDA cores ensure that it tackles demanding games with ease, making it a go-to choice for enthusiasts and competitive gamers alike.

In the realm of workstation use, the 1080ti excels in handling resource-intensive tasks such as 3D rendering, video editing, and graphic design. Its parallel processing capabilities and advanced memory bandwidth make it a valuable asset for professionals seeking high-performance computing solutions. Whether it’s powering through complex simulations or accelerating creative workflows, the 1080ti proves to be a reliable workhorse for content creators and professionals working with data-intensive applications.
